ZL-N-91 is a **selective phosphodiesterase 4 (PDE4) inhibitor** in the **small molecule** class. It inhibits PDE4, thereby increasing intracellular cAMP levels, which aids in suppressing inflammatory and proliferative processes. Mechanistic studies indicate ZL-N-91 inhibits the proliferation of various cancer cell types (including glioblastoma, triple-negative breast cancer, and acute myeloid leukemia) by inducing G0/G1 cell cycle arrest, apoptosis, DNA damage response, and impairing mitochondrial function. In glioblastoma, ZL-N-91 acts through the EGR1/PTEN/AKT pathway, and in AML, it downregulates the Wnt/β-catenin signaling. Preclinical data show it is more potent than the reference PDE4 inhibitor rolipram in antitumor and anti-inflammatory activities. ZL-N-91 also demonstrates reduction of inflammatory responses in models of acute lung injury and COPD, supporting a broader therapeutic potential in inflammatory and respiratory diseases. It was developed by Zhejiang University.
